The Due Diligence Records Coordinator is responsible for obtaining zoning, land use, environmental, and public records documentation from municipalities and governing agencies nationwide in support of commercial real estate due diligence reports. This role requires strong communication skills, attention to detail, critical thinking, and the ability to manage multiple active projects simultaneously while meeting internal production timelines and client deadlines. The ideal candidate is comfortable working in a deadline-driven environment, communicating professionally with government agencies, and maintaining accurate project documentation throughout the records acquisition process.
